JavaScript - 문제 미리보기

문제 757

hard
JSON의 장점과 사용법에 대한 문제입니다. AJAX 애플리케이션에서 JSON이 XML보다 유리한 이유로 가장 적절하지 않은 것은?
A. JSON은 XML보다 파싱이 쉽다
B. JSON은 JavaScript의 내장 함수로 파싱할 수 있다
C. JSON은 XML보다 데이터 크기가 작다
D. JSON은 XML보다 더 많은 데이터 타입을 지원한다

정답: D

JSON이 XML보다 더 많은 데이터 타입을 지원한다는 것은 틀린 설명입니다. 실제로 JSON은 제한된 데이터 타입만 지원합니다: 문자열, 숫자, 객체, 배열, 불린(true/false), null. 반면 XML은 더 유연한 데이터 표현이 가능합니다. JSON의 실제 장점들은: 1) XML DOM 파서가 필요한 XML과 달리 `JSON.parse()` 같은 표준 JavaScript 함수로 쉽게 파싱 가능, 2) 끝 태그가 없어서 더 간결하고 빠른 읽기/쓰기 가능, 3) 불필요한 태그가 없어 데이터 크기가 작음 등입니다.

💡 학습 팁

이 문제를 포함한 JavaScript 과목의 모든 문제를 순차적으로 풀어보세요. 진행상황이 자동으로 저장되어 언제든지 이어서 학습할 수 있습니다.